Wayne David Hancock, 93, passed away July 6, 2019 in Linton, IN at Glenburn Nursing Home. He was born on May 27, 1926 to Robert L Hancock and Corlena Mix Hancock in Sanborn, IN. Wayne is preceded in death by both parents; Brothers Robert M Hancock and John H Hancock; Sisters Eugenia Tribby, Marie Niedringhous, and Virginia Bennet. He is survived by his wife Marilyn Hancock; Son Dennis Hancock (Bell); Daughter Rita Hancock; 4 grandchildren; 7 great-grandchildren, and many nieces and nephews. Wayne was a Veteran of the United States Army, serving during World War II. He worked as a coalminer for Peabody Coal as well as farming. Wayne was a member of the Sanborn United Methodist Church as well as the Sanborn Masonic Lodge #647, Bicknel Elks #1421, Scottish Rite Valley of Terre Haute, United Mine Workers or America, Academy of Model Aeronautics, as well as the Terre Haute Radio Central Club. After retiring, Wayne spent a lot of time building and flying remote controlled airplanes. He enjoyed spending his time with family. Wayne’s final wishes were to be cremated with no services.
